Abstract

The invention relates to new polypeptides in isolated form belonging to a subfamily of the human immunoglobulin superfamily, which polypeptide shows at least 70% sequence homology with the amino acid sequence of the murine Confluency Regulated Adhesion Molecules 1 or 2 (CRAM-1 or CRAM-2) as depicted in FIG. 3 , upper and second row, respectively, and antibodies thereto as well as their use in treatment of inflammation and tumors.
